Hard Mercy Spar Deck Workwear Transit Pattern wears like a mechanic's second skin -- creased at the hips, reinforced where steel decking eats cloth, and indifferent to fashion. The outer weave is rough enough to survive grating work but not so stiff that it saws the wearer raw beneath a harness. Knee-pad sleeves open from outside, the waist tabs lie beneath a belt, and the left chest pocket is divided for clean and filthy tools. Repair shops stitch the date inside each patch and leave the border proud. A flush, pretty repair usually means somebody hid how much cloth was cut away. A clean set says new hire, supervisor, or liar. A carefully mended one says the wearer expects to come back from the job. It fails first at the inner knee: once the pale backing grid shows, another crawl can turn a cheap patch into a long tear.
